Even if large trees surround your house, gutter screens or guards are not necessarily an excellent financial investment. They possibly won't avoid berries, nuts, seedpods and also roof tile granules from entering your rain gutters, as well as they'll do little to avoid clogging by pine needles. Even if you purchase gutter guards, you'll need to inspect your rain gutters at least every couple of years, as well as if there are fallen leaves as well as debris to eliminate, doing so will be harder if the rain gutters have guards ahead.

Prior to embarking on your gutter-cleaning trip, decide whether or not it's worth it for you to do this job on your own. If you have to jump on the roof to clean up your gutters as well as have trouble maintaining your balance or obtain vertigo, you might be better off working with a professional. The average expense to tidy rain gutters is $0.40--$ 2.15 per direct foot. The cost may be worth it to avoid a fall.

Clearing a clog can be done by hand, while putting on a handwear cover. Just eliminate the blockage and make sure you don't simply leave it on the roof but instead pack it away as well as dispose of it. A trowel or rain gutter brush can be handy for eliminating a great deal of sediment and dirt. If your gutters are vulnerable to accumulating a great deal of fallen leaves, you can mount gutter guards made of mesh or stainless-steel. These enable water to travel through but block larger items from falling under the rain gutter.

We advise that you clean your rain gutters two times a year-- as soon as in the springtime as well as as soon as in the autumn, when your yard gets the heaviest rainfall and also leaf buildup. If you have an uncommonly rainy season or stay in a heavily forested location, think about adding a third gutter-cleaning each year.
